Can you water plants with water beads?

You can use water beads for potted plants by hydrating them so the beads swell up. You can then add the beads to a container along with water-soluble fertilizer to give a nutrient boost to the plants.

How long do water crystals last?

Over 5-6 years water crystals slowly degrade, releasing the absorbed water into the root zone of the plant and wetting the soil.

Will succulents grow in water beads?

Yes, you can grow succulents in water beads. They may not be as robust or long-lasting as the ones grown in soil.

Can I reuse water beads?

How Reuse Water Beads. You can rehydrate and dehydrate the beads. If you want to dehydrate them, you can lay them on a single layer and allow them to dry out. A place with low humidity is best for quick results.
